Output 8da5a68bb99b94317d686f530720e383e09e984bcd181cdeaaf5d0831d2ca6b8:1

value
10913087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 619e0ab91149173f97f8921c94a7c8edae5e86fd OP_EQUAL
address
3AbAo6QjxzxZ9y92wdU5S7Js4J9yysx6Fz
transaction
8da5a68bb99b94317d686f530720e383e09e984bcd181cdeaaf5d0831d2ca6b8
spent
true